Best Restaurants in the Cotswolds

BELL AT SAPERTONClassic

This award-winning pub is worth the drive for the crispy belly of Old Spot pork. Sapperton, Cirencester

GRAVETYE MANOR Foodie favorite The Michelin-starred restaurant at Gravetye Manor sources many of its ingredients on-property. Vowels Lane, East Grinstead

LE CHAMPIGNON SAUVAGE Table for two This Michelin-starred restaurant serves gourmet French fare. 24-28 Suffolk Rd, Cheltenham

THE WHEATSHEAF Hot spot The Wheatsheaf Inn’s superb selection of ales, convivial atmosphere and excellent food draw the cool Cotswolds set. Northleach, Cheltenham

THE WILD RABBIT Chic This stylish pub owned by Lady Carole Bamford (of Daylesford fame) serves hearty favorites based on local ingredients. Church St, Kingham, Chipping Norton

THE BOOT Neighborhood place This buzzing gastropub offers huge jugs of iced Pimm’s in the summer and mulled wine on a chilly day. Try the twice-baked double Gloucester soufflé. Barnsley, Cirencester
